Yes, bed bug bites usually go away without treatment. They often heal within a week or two. To relieve itching and discomfort, you can use over-the-counter antihistamines or topical corticosteroids. However, prevent further bites by identifying and eliminating the source of infestation, such as contacting pest control or thoroughly cleaning your living space.

- How long do bed bug bites typically take to heal? Bed bug bites usually heal within one to two weeks without treatment.
- What can I use to relieve itching from bed bug bites? Over-the-counter antihistamines or topical corticosteroids can help reduce itching and discomfort from bed bug bites.
- Do bed bug bites require medical treatment? Most bed bug bites heal on their own, but if symptoms worsen or infection occurs, consult a healthcare professional.
- How can I prevent more bed bug bites? Prevent further bites by identifying and eliminating the infestation source through pest control or thorough cleaning.
